Duties

Help
  • As a Student Trainee (Information Technology), the incumbent will work under closer supervision performing assignments and completing training.
  • Assignments become more responsible as incumbent increases knowledge and skills through work experience and academic training.
  • At the full-performance level, you will be expected to:
  • * Assist information technology (IT) personnel in resolving hardware and/or software issues.
  • * Perform routine procedures for the operation of computer systems.
  • * Assist with system installation operation, communication, and maintenance.
  • * Maintain information assurance and information technology applications.

Experience: To qualify based on your experience, your resume must describe one year general experience that demonstrates the possession of knowledge, skills, abilities, and competencies necessary for immediate success in the position. Such experience is typically in or directly related to the work of the position to be filled. General experience would be demonstrated by progressively responsible clerical, office, or other work that indicates ability to acquire the particular knowledge and skills needed to perform the duties of the position to be filled.

OR

Education: To qualify based on education, you must have completed 2 full academic years of post-high school study. (Two years of full-time academic study is defined as 60 semester hours, 90 quarter hours, or the equivalent in a college or university.)
